Experimental analysis of fibre non‐linearity on second harmonic optical microwave radio‐over‐fibre system

Abstract: In this study, the authors propose an optical microwave (MW) radio-over-fibre system in which an integrated dualparallel Mach-Zehnder modulator (DP-MZM) is biased at the maximum transmission biasing point. A single drive MachZehnder modulator, in series with the DP-MZM, is used to modulate the 1 GHz radio frequency data onto the optical carrier. They characterise the efficiency of the practical system in terms of power penalty and error vector magnitude. Two modulation schemes are investigated, namely binary p… Show more
